The Role

As Business Development Director, you will lead high-value new business opportunities across the Restaurant Associates sector. You will own the full sales lifecycle, from early client engagement and bid strategy through to contract award and mobilisation handover.

You will:

  • Deliver new business revenue targets
  • Identify, qualify and convert new opportunities
  • Build and manage a strong sales pipeline
  • Lead complex, multi-million-pound bids
  • Develop compelling value propositions and presentations
  • Negotiate commercial terms to secure profitable contracts
  • Build senior client relationships and position RA as a strategic partner
  • Work closely with Operations, Finance and Marketing teams
  • Represent the business at industry events and client forums
  • Maintain accurate pipeline and CRM reporting

What You Will Bring

Experience:

  • Proven success winning complex B&I or premium hospitality contracts
  • Experience leading large, strategic bid processes
  • Background in contract catering, workplace hospitality or food-led environments
  • Exposure to global or high-profile corporate clients
  • Strong commercial and governance awareness

Skills & Attributes:

  • Strategic and commercially astute
  • Excellent relationship-building and communication skills
  • Confident presenter and negotiator
  • Results-driven with a strong growth mindset
  • Proactive, resilient and adaptable
  • Passionate about premium food and hospitality
